A nurse is caring for a client who is at 37 weeks of gestation and reports a slow trickle of vaginal fluid for the past 12 hr. Which of the following diagnostic tests should the nurse anticipate?
Speculum exam to test for fetal fibronectin
Amniocentesis to determine fetal lung maturity
Urinalysis to determine protein content
Vaginal swab for nitrazine testing
The Correct Answer is D
A. Fetal fibronectin testing is used to assess risk for preterm labor, not to confirm rupture of membranes.
B. Amniocentesis for fetal lung maturity is generally not needed at 37 weeks or later.
C. Urinalysis is for urinary tract issues, not for detecting amniotic fluid.
D. Nitrazine testing helps determine if vaginal fluid is amniotic fluid by assessing pH, aiding in diagnosing rupture of membranes.
